Hancock County Ohio already has an active QRT team and is expanding to different outreach pathways to address the opioid crisis in their community. After meeting with the site's director at the COSSAP National Forum, CHJ scheduled a follow-up conference call to discuss their other needs. Hancock County's director wanted additional information on what other sites are doing with ODMAP and HIDTA. CHJ provided the site with direct contact and introduction to the director of the Mid-Atlantic HIDTA to assist in their research in addition to signing the site up to receive an ODMAP newsletter. The site also requested a standing monthly check-in call from CHJ.
